Qlik Community

Qlik Brasil

Group community for Brazil users. discussion only in Portuguese.

Highlighted
edsonfmfw
New Contributor II

Sub total de expressão não aparece

Boa tarde, estou com um problema para mostrar o subtotal de uma expressão. Ou melhor, não aparece valor no subtotal. Na expressão em questão, faço a multiplicação de um valor A por B resultando em C. O problema é que quando o valor B varia de uma linha para outra o subtotal não é somado. Quando tenho o mesmo valor em B em todas as linhas o subtotal fica correto.

Exemplo quando o valor B não muda:

                 Valor A  x   Valor B   =  C

                    100    x    10         =  1.000

                     200   x     10        =  2.000

Total                                         = 3.000 

Exemplo quando o valor B  muda:

                 Valor A  x   Valor B   =  C

                    100    x    10         =  1.000

                     200   x     8          =  1.600

Total                                        =

Existe alguma solução para resolver este problema?

Tags (1)
5 Replies

Re: Sub total de expressão não aparece

May be this:

Sum([Valor A] * [Valor B])

rvsilvestre
Contributor III

Re: Sub total de expressão não aparece

Como esta sua expressão?

edsonfmfw
New Contributor II

Re: Sub total de expressão não aparece

Olá Rodrigo, a expressão é esta:

(((((SUM(QTDE*VR_UNIT_U$))+(SUM((VR_TOT_CAPATAZIA/PESO_L)*PESO_LIQ)/TX_U$))

*TX_U$))*ALIQ_IMPORT)

Sendo que o valor do campo ALIQ_IMPORT pode variar de item para item da tabela e isto é que faz com que o subtotal não seja calculado.

Porém, está situação ocorre somente quando trabalho com TABELA DINÂMICA, na TABELA SIMPLES tem a opção de mudar o MODO TOTAL para SOMA DE LINHAS e ai fica correto o subtotal.

Antes de postar a questão eu não havia feito esta verificação. Para este caso que estou trabalhando a TABELA SIMPLES vai atender, mas se precisar utilizar TABELA DINÂMICA creio que terei problemas.

Obrigado.

mauroponte
Contributor II

Re: Sub total de expressão não aparece

Edson,

Voce ja tenteo utilizar o AGGR?

sum(Aggr(

(((((SUM(QTDE*VR_UNIT_U$))+(SUM((VR_TOT_CAPATAZIA/PESO_L)*PESO_LIQ)/TX_U$))

*TX_U$))*ALIQ_IMPORT)

,dimensao1, dimensão2,..))

Veja se te ajuda.

edsonfmfw
New Contributor II

Re: Sub total de expressão não aparece

Oi Mauro, fiz a tentativo mais não deu certo.

Obrigado.